Steps to find the percentage of a number

Method 1: Using Proportions

Let's find 84% of 400.3 using proportion.

84% is 84 out of 100.

\[ \frac{ 84 }{100} \]

Write the proportion to find x out of 400.3.

\[ \frac{ 84 }{100} = \frac{x}{ 400.3 } \]

Cross-multiply: 84 × 400.3 = 100x

\[ 84 \cdot 400.3 = 100x \]

Solve for x: (84 × 400.3) ÷ 100 = x

\[ \frac{ 33625.2 }{100} = x \]

Hence, 84% of 400.3 is 336.252.

Method 2: Keyword-Based

Use keywords: "of" means multiply.

Convert 84% to decimal: 0.84

\[ x = 400.3 \cdot 0.84 \]

Multiply 400.3 × 0.84 = 336.252

So, 84% of 400.3 is 336.252.

Method 3: Formula-Based

Use the formula: percent × whole = part

Convert 84% to decimal: 0.84

\[ \text{Percentage} \cdot \text{Whole} = \text{Part} \]

400.3 × 0.84 = 336.252

Thus, 84% of 400.3 is 336.252.
